I finally got my hands on a Palmetto State Armory PA10 Gen 3 and it's a good looking weapon! Chambered in 308 with a 20 inch barrel it hits very hard but the initial accuracy seems to leave some room for improvement.

I’ve had great results with 175gr. Ammo. Both AAC 175gr Otm and federal gold medal match 175gr sierra shot under 1moa 5 shot groups consistently. I didn’t have good results with 150 or 168 gr. Ammo. I have the gen 3 upper on a sabre lower with the two stage black dlc trigger. That trigger is very impressive! I’m curious if it’s similar to the two stage in your lower. I also added a epsilon muzzle break. Its obnoxiously loud but reduced A TON of recoil. Definitely makes it seem easier to shoot tight groups. Cool video! Thanks

I've had good luck with federal 150gr sp. Also likes the aac 150gr sp sub moa. The 150gr ball from aac and other m80 types shoot about 3 moa for me. Haven't tried eld match or anything, but aac 175 gr otm and the 168gr otm seem to shoot well. Where I had issues was ejection being more 2 oclock, so I replaced with heavier buffer (little improvement, adjustable gas block seems to do nothing). And swapped in one of their 2 stage triggers. My groups suck with same ammo now. Going to tear it down and inspect parts and ensure everything is looking ok. But not impressed with the trigger at all. Sure breaks nice, but occasionally on break (dryfire) I see the reticle jump left. Not sure if receivers having an issue but I'm not going to put any further money in to it atm until I can diagnose. But groups have opened up to about 2 moa for the soft points. Honestly, it shoots great for sub $800 ar-10, but I know it has shot better and can run better. But no issues with running since purchase.
